I am 39yrs old, have had precanerous cervical cells removed in 2001 and 2005. Been having smears every yr and have been normal untill february this yr and for the last 3 weeks have been experiencing bleeding during sex. should i be worried??????? YYYY@YYYY
Bleeding after sex should not be ignored while you are on follow up. Get an appointment with your gynecologist and get examined. VIA or VILI is a better option compared to smears for follow up. Request your gynecologist for the same in case she suggests follow up.
